Transaction d6161f2c5185e1af0b04454623f1b3ef52b35380d1372a47873b73a0382a145a

1 Input
2 Outputs
  • d6161f2c5185e1af0b04454623f1b3ef52b35380d1372a47873b73a0382a145a:0
  • value  19779445
    address  3LC3wndUAWPZ38NwWCPddqndycsSyNZiFU
  • d6161f2c5185e1af0b04454623f1b3ef52b35380d1372a47873b73a0382a145a:1
  • value  546148
    address  18RNhB3UQKkHVowaHuKq6G6GE86sGsp5xZ